1 4-7-15 Unit 10 Surface Areas and Volumes 1 Spheres

2 Spheres 2 A sphere is formed by revolving a circle about its diameter. In space, the set of all points that are a given distance from a given point, called the center. Definition:

3 Spheres – special segments & lines 3 Radius: A segment whose endpoints are the center of the sphere and a point on the sphere. Chord: A segment whose endpoints are on the sphere. Diameter: A chord that contains the sphere’s center. Tangent: A line that intersects the sphere in exactly one point. Radius Chord Diameter Tangent

5 Great Circle & Hemisphere 5 Great Circle: For a given sphere, the intersection of the sphere and a plane that contains the center of the sphere. Hemisphere: One of the two parts into which a great circle separates a given sphere. Great Circle Hemisphere

6 Surface Area and Volume Hemisphere 6 Surface area of hemisphere = 3 π r 2 Volume of Hemisphere = 2/3 π r 3

7 Surface Area & Volume of Hemisphere 7 Surface area of hemisphere = 3 π r 2 = 3 π (10) 2 = 300 π cm 2 Volume of Hemisphere = 2/3 π r 3 = 2/3 π (10) 3 = 2000/3 π cm 3 10 cm Find the surface area and volume of the following solid (Hemisphere).
